✦ Luna Orbit — Software Engineering

Senior Lead Software Engineer, Full Stack (Go, AWS)

at Capital One Financial

📍 McLean, VA Unknown 💰 $229K – $262K USD / year Posted April 01, 2026
Salary $229K – $262K USD / year
Type Full-Time
Experience lead
Exp. Years 6+ years
Education Bachelor's Degree
Category Software Engineering

Lead a portfolio of full-stack software projects at Capital One, focusing on cloud-based microservices and regulatory-compliant solutions. You will mentor engineers, collaborate with product managers, and drive technology strategy.

  • Lead a portfolio of diverse technology projects and a team of developers; mentor and evaluate code; collaborate with digital product managers to deliver cloud-based solutions; develop solutions using multiple languages on AWS; architect distributed microservices

Stack includes Go, JavaScript, Java, HTML/CSS, TypeScript, Python, SQL; cloud with AWS; containerization with Docker and Kubernetes; data stores include Open Source RDBMS and NoSQL databases.

The ideal candidate is a senior/lead full-stack software engineer with 6+ years of experience, strong AWS and cloud skills, and proficiency across Go, Java, JavaScript, TypeScript, Python, and SQL. They should have experience leading teams, mentoring engineers, and delivering cloud-based microservices in a regulated banking environment.

Bachelor's Degree6+ years of software engineering experience1 year cloud computing experience (AWSAzureGoogle Cloud)
Master's Degree9+ years of experience in at least one of the following: JavaScriptJavaTypeScriptSQLPythonor Go4+ years of experience with AWSGCPMicrosoft Azureor another cloud service4+ years of experience in open source frameworks1+ years of people management experience2+ years of Agile practices
DockerKubernetesAmazon Web ServicesAWSMicrosoft AzureGoogle Cloud PlatformOpen Source RDBMSNoSQL databases
Bachelor's Degree6+ years of software engineering1 year cloud computing experience (AWSMicrosoft AzureGoogle Cloud)JavaJavaScriptTypeScriptPythonGoHTML/CSSSQLDockerKubernetesOpen Source RDBMSNoSQL databases
JavaJavaScriptTypeScriptPythonGoSQLHTML/CSSDockerKubernetesAmazon Web ServicesAWSMicrosoft AzureGoogle Cloud PlatformOpen Source RDBMSNoSQL databases
mentoringleadershipteam collaborationcommunicationproblem-solvingcontinuous learningstakeholder collaboration
Industry Banking
Job Function Lead the design and delivery of full-stack cloud-based software solutions in a regulated banking environment
Role Subtype Full Stack Engineer
Tech Domains Java, JavaScript, TypeScript, Python, Go, SQL / PostgreSQL, HTML/CSS, Docker, Kubernetes, Amazon Web Services
Visa Sponsorship Yes
senior lead software engineerfull stackgoAWSAmazon Web ServicesJavaJavaScriptTypeScriptPythonSQLHTML/CSSDockerKubernetesOpen Source RDBMSNoSQL databasesmicroservicesGo

Bachelor's degree not satisfied, Less than 6 years of software engineering experience, No cloud computing experience (AWS/Azure/GCP)

Apply for this Position →

Get matched to jobs like this

Luna finds roles that fit your skills and career goals — no endless scrolling required.

Create a Free Profile